Luke 18:1-8

Jesus propos'd likewise this parable to them, to show that they should persevere in prayer, and not be discouraged. saying, in a certain city there was a judge, who neither feared God, nor regarded man. a widow was likewise there, who frequently came to him, saying, do me justice against my adversary.read more.
for some time he refus'd to do it: but at length he said in himself; tho' I neither fear God, nor regard man; yet, because this widow importunes me, I will do her justice, that she may'nt be continually coming to teaze me. observe, said Jesus, that language of this unrighteous judge. and will not God avenge his own elect, who cry to him night and day? will he delay their cause? I tell you, he will speedily avenge them. however, when the son of man comes, how few of the faithful will he find in the land?

Luke 11:5-10

Then he said to them, suppose any of you should go to his friend at midnight; and say to him, friend, lend me three loaves: for a friend of mine, a traveller, is come to my house, and I have nothing to entertain him with. and he within should give this answer, don't trouble me now: the door is made fast, and my family are all in bed: I can't get up to supply you.read more.
I tell you, tho' he will not rise, to supply him, out of friendship: yet out of regard to his importunity, he will rise, and lend him whatever he has occasion for. I tell you likewise, ask, and it shall be given: seek, and ye shall find: knock, and the door shall be opened. for every one that asketh, receives: he that seeketh, finds: and he that knocks has admittance.

James 5:17-18

Elias was only a man, as we are; however, having ardently prayed, that it might not rain, it did not rain in that country for three years and a half: then be pray'd again: the heavens sent its showers, and the earth push'd out its fruit.

Luke 22:42-44

he pray'd in these words, father, "O that you would divert this cup from me! nevertheless not my will, but thine be done." then an angel from heaven appear'd to him, and comforted him. and being in an agony he prayed more earnestly: and his sweat was like grumes of blood falling to the ground.

Matthew 26:36-43

After this, Jesus went with them to a place called Gethsemani, and said to the disciples, stay here, while I go there and pray. but he took with him Peter, and the two sons of Zebedee, and began to be in a very great agony of grief. and he said to them, "my soul is exceeding sorrowful, even unto death:" stay here and watch by me.read more.
Then advancing a little further, he fell prostrate in prayer, and said, "O my father, if it be possible, let this cup pass from me: nevertheless not mine, but thy will be done." then returning to the disciples, and finding them asleep, he said to Peter, what, could ye not watch by me one hour? watch and pray that ye may not sink under the trial: the mind indeed is vigorous, but the flesh is weak. again, he went away the second time, and prayed thus, "O my father, if I cannot avoid drinking this cup, thy will be done." then returning, he found them asleep again: for their eyes were heavy.

Mark 14:32-40

At length they came to a place call'd Gethsemane, and he said to his disciples, stay here, whilst I shall be at prayer. but he took with him Peter, James, and John. then he began to be in a great consternation and anguish of mind. and he said to them; my soul is exceeding sorrowful, even unto death: tarry ye here, and watch.read more.
then advancing a little further, he fell on the ground, and prayed, that this anxiety might pass from him. saying, father, all things are possible to thee, take away this cup from me: nevertheless, not my will, but thine be done. Then he return'd, and having found them sleeping, he said to Peter, Simon, are you asleep? could you not watch one hour? watch and pray, that you may not yield to temptation: the mind indeed is vigorous, but the body is weak. Again he retired, and prayed, uttering the same words. then he return'd and found them still sleeping, for their eyes were heavy, and they did not know how to give an answer.
